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Dublin Port, Ireland and Burgh Quay, Ireland?

Luas operates a vehicle from The Point to Abbey St. every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 10 min. Alternatively, Dublin Bus operates a bus from The Point to Hawkins Street every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 11 min. Swords Express also services this route every 30 minutes.
